Types of Coverage and Limits

Understanding the different types of coverage and their respective limits is crucial for any insurance policyholder. Personal lines insurance in Nebraska offers several types of coverage. These include liability, collision, comprehensive, and u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age.

Liability coverage protects you from financial loss if you are legally responsible for causing bodily injury or property damage to someone else. It typically includes two types of coverage: bodily injury liability and property damage liability. The former covers the medical expenses, lost wages, and other damages of the other party, while the latter covers the repair or replacement of their property.

Collision coverage pays for the repair or replacement of your own vehicle when it is damaged in a collision, regardless of who is at fault. Comprehensive coverage, also known as ‘other than collision’ coverage, covers the damage to your vehicle caused by perils such as theft, vandalism, fire, or natural disasters.

Lastly, u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age protects you from financial loss if you are involved in an accident caused by a driver who does not have enough insurance or no insurance at all. It can cover your medical expenses, lost wages, and other damages that the other party cannot pay for.

Factors Affecting Premiums

Factors like your driving record, the type of car you drive, and your age can all impact how much you’ll pay for insurance – it’s like a puzzle, with each piece affecting the overall picture of your premium. Insurance companies use these factors to determine how likely you are to file a claim and how much that claim might cost them.

For example, a driver with a clean driving record is less likely to get into an accident and therefore may pay less for insurance compared to someone with a history of accidents or traffic violations. Similarly, a newer car with advanced safety features may be less expensive to insure than an older car without those features. Additionally, younger drivers are typically more expensive to insure due to their lack of driving experience.

To further emphasize the importance of these factors, here are three specific things that insurance companies take into consideration when determining your premium:

  • Your location: Where you live can impact your premium due to factors like the crime rate in your area and the likelihood of natural disasters.

  • Your credit score: Insurance companies may use your credit score as a factor in determining your premium, as studies have shown a correlation between lower credit scores and higher insurance claims.

  • Your deductible: Choosing a higher deductible can lower your premium, but keep in mind that you will have to pay that amount out of pocket before your insurance kicks in.

Nebraska State Requirements

You’ll be glad to know that you only need to meet a few state requirements in order to get the right car insurance coverage in Nebraska.

First and foremost, you must have liability insurance, which covers damages and injuries you may cause to others in an accident. The state requires a minimum of $25,000 per person for bodily injury, $50,000 per accident for bodily injury, and $25,000 per accident for property damage.

It’s important to note that these are just minimums, and it’s recommended that you carry higher limits to protect yourself financially in case of a serious accident.

In addition to liability insurance, Nebraska also requires uninsured and underinsured motorist coverage. This coverage protects you in case you’re involved in an accident with someone who doesn’t have insurance or doesn’t have enough insurance to cover the damages.

The state requires a minimum of $25,000 per person and $50,000 per accident for uninsured/underinsured motorist bodily injury coverage. Again, these are just minimums, and you can choose to carry higher limits if you want more protection.

By meeting these state requirements, you can ensure that you have the necessary coverage to drive legally in Nebraska and protect yourself financially in case of an accident.

Homeowners Insurance Policies

As a homeowner, it’s important to understand the different policies available to ensure that your home and belongings are adequately protected.

Homeowners insurance policies generally cover damage to the physical structure of your home, as well as your personal belongings and liability for accidents that occur on your property. It’s important to note that not all policies are created equal, and it’s crucial to carefully review the coverage and exclusions of each policy before making a decision.

A standard homeowners insurance policy typically covers damage caused by perils such as fire, theft, vandalism, and certain natural disasters. However, some incidents may not be covered, such as flooding or earthquakes. It’s important to consider purchasing additional coverage if you live in an area prone to these types of events.

Additionally, it’s a good idea to take inventory of your belongings and estimate their value to ensure that you have sufficient coverage in the event of a loss.

By understanding the different types of homeowners insurance policies and their coverage options, you can make an informed decision and protect your home and belongings.

Personal Liability Insurance Policies

Looking for additional protection beyond your homeowners insurance policy? Check out personal liability insurance policies, which can provide coverage for accidents that occur outside of your home. This type of policy is designed to protect you from lawsuits and claims made against you for bodily injury or property damage caused by your actions or negligence.

Personal liability insurance policies are usually sold as separate policies or as a rider to your existing insurance policy. The coverage typically includes legal defense costs, medical expenses, and compensation for damages. This type of insurance can be especially useful if you have valuable assets, as it can help protect them from being seized in the event of a lawsuit.

Overall, personal liability insurance is an important step in protecting yourself and your assets from unforeseen accidents and lawsuits.

State Insurance Department

The section focused on by this prompt delves into the workings of the state’s insurance department. In Nebraska, the Department of Insurance is responsible for regulating and overseeing the insurance industry within the state. The department’s mission is to protect consumers and ensure that insurance companies comply with state laws and regulations.

The Nebraska Department of Insurance is headed by the Director of Insurance, who’s appointed by the Governor. The department has various divisions that oversee different aspects of the insurance industry. The Consumer Affairs Division is responsible for handling complaints from consumers. The Legal Division provides legal counsel to the department and enforces insurance laws and regulations. The Financial Regulation Division is responsible for regulating the financial stability of insurance companies operating in the state.

Overall, the department plays a crucial role in maintaining a fair and transparent insurance industry in Nebraska.

Consumer Protection Laws

Get ready to learn about how consumer protection laws can help you feel more secure when dealing with insurance companies.

Nebraska has several laws in place that protect consumers from unfair or deceptive practices by insurance companies. For example, the Unfair Insurance Trade Practices Act prohibits insurance companies from engaging in practices that are deemed to be unfair or deceptive, such as misrepresenting the terms of a policy or refusing to pay a legitimate claim.

Additionally, the Nebraska Insurance Code requires insurance companies to act in good faith when handling claims and to provide their customers with clear and accurate information about their policies.

If you feel that your rights as a consumer have been violated by an insurance company, you can file a complaint with the Nebraska Department of Insurance. The department has a Consumer Affairs Division that is responsible for investigating complaints and enforcing the state’s consumer protection laws.

You can file a complaint online, by phone, or by mail. The department will investigate your complaint and may take action against the insurance company if it is found to have violated state laws. Knowing your rights as a consumer and the protections afforded to you by Nebraska’s consumer protection laws can help you make informed decisions when purchasing insurance and give you peace of mind in the event that you need to file a claim.

Agent and Broker Regulations

You’ll learn how agent and broker regulations can impact your experience with insurance providers and how to navigate these regulations to ensure you’re getting the best possible service.

In Nebraska, agents and brokers are regulated by the Department of Insurance. Agents are individuals who represent insurance companies and sell policies, while brokers act as intermediaries between consumers and insurance companies. Both agents and brokers must be licensed by the state to conduct business.

To obtain a license, agents and brokers must complete pre-licensing education and pass a state exam. They must also undergo a criminal background check and meet other requirements set by the Department of Insurance.

Once licensed, agents and brokers must follow regulations set forth by the state to ensure they act in the best interests of their clients. These regulations include requirements for disclosing conflicts of interest, providing accurate and complete information to clients, and following ethical standards of conduct.

By understanding agent and broker regulations, you can make informed decisions about which insurance providers to work with and trust that your needs will be met in a fair and ethical manner.
